Advanced Wireless Network Co., Ltd. (AWN), a subsidiary under Advanced Info Service Public Company Limited (SET: ADVANC or AIS), has emerged victorious in the bid for the 2100 MHz spectrum, securing three blocks totaling 30 MHz at a price of THB 14.85 billion. The auction, organized by the National Broadcasting and Telecommunications Commission (NBTC), marks a significant milestone in Thailand’s ongoing digital infrastructure development.

The 2100 MHz spectrum falls within the Mid Band frequency range, currently essential for mobile telecommunications services due to its coverage capabilities and capacity to handle dense traffic, particularly in 4G and 5G technologies.
